Output ec697f1749a1925b8cb445306bf5fa52b3d1578b8abfa97050c81fafbed96eac:28

value
349036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f171c50104ff377b99f6cf430a60dc7f0c03934e OP_EQUALVERIFY OP_CHECKSIG
address
1P1e95WoVxx5tiA13qdwBzEmun4S9NMKWN
transaction
ec697f1749a1925b8cb445306bf5fa52b3d1578b8abfa97050c81fafbed96eac
confirmations
550207
spent
true